mini\Table\Index\BTreeLeafPage::splitOversized() Method

public

Signature

public function splitOversized(int $maxSize = 4096): Generator

Parameters

Name Type Default Description
$maxSize int 4096 Documentation missing

Returns

Generator

Documentation

Split this leaf into pages that fit within maxSize.

Yields new leaf pages first, then yields $this with remaining entries. If already fits, just yields $this.

Source

src/Table/Index/BTreeIndex.php:340-427